Description of πŸ’‘ Mighty Bright 60432 XtraFlex LED Craft Light: Illuminating Your Crafts with Silver Elegance

Bright white, energy-efficient LED. Durable LED lasts 100,000 hours - no replacement necessary. Precisely engineered optical grade lens spreads light evenly. Sturdy clip. Small, stable base.

Better than expected

I use this as a reading lamp. I bought this model because I didn't think I needed two bulbs in the Mighty Bright2 and I was right. A lightbulb is bright enough for me, even too bright. It's lightweight and easily attaches to a book. If you use it with an e-reader, don't worry, the clip is smooth and won't scratch. Great price, great product.

Very good light in new lighting

The spring clasp is very strong and durable. The luminous flux is sufficient and has a good pattern. It attaches easily and looks solid. As if it would not sag and fall over time. The supplier shipped quickly and calculated the actual shipping costs. It fits my Kindle perfectly and since the base allows it to stand on its own. You don't have to attach it to anything. I use it for other tasks on my desk when I need it. I am very happy.
